20 April 1964,
Four councillors of the City of San Sebastian refused to attend the celebration of the 25 years of peace established by Franco. These celebrations consisted of a propaganda operation initiated by the Franco regime for the dictator Franco, in addition to the winner of the war, to be a guarantor of peace. For this act of disobedience, the civil governor Manuel Valencia Remón imposed a fine of 10,000 pesetas on each of these councillors.
